Dan Bongino Exposes Biden’s ‘Dirty Little Secret’ About Why Media Can’t Go Into Border Facilities

Fox News contributor Dan Bongino spoke out on Monday to slam President Joe Biden and his administration for going into “incognito mode” on the border crisis. Bongino specifically called out DHS Secretary Alejandro Mayorkas for trying to claim that the media is only not being allowed into border facilities because of COVID-19 restrictions.

“These people with the narrative spinning. So just to be clear, it was OK to stick the press in the middle of a Black Lives Matter rally in the summer with no vaccine in the middle of the worst part of the pandemic,” Bongino began while appearing on Fox News.

“That was OK, but God forbid you put them in PPE and let them walk in and photograph in immigration, CBP. No no, we definitely can’t have that,” he added. “What kind of an idiot falls for that stupidity? This guy should be embarrassed saying that on the air.”

Not stopping there, Bongino proceeded to continue calling out the Biden administration for their hypocrisy, exposing their “dirty little secret.”

“And what’s the dirty little secret here? Why are they really not allowing press photos?” he said. “I’m going to tell you why. Because you’d find out if you saw the press photos that the conditions in the Trump administration were far more humane than the conditions they have now and God forbid the media had to tell that story.”

“That’s the dirty little secret of why the Biden administration has gone totally incognito mode now when it comes to this stuff,” Bongino continued. “They don’t want anybody seeing anything.”
